Get a stock impulse cheap from smartparts. They are great markers and can be very seriously upgraded if you ever did want to start playing tourneys.

Nitro means high pressure nitrogen - basically the same as high pressure air, however there are different laws for filling it and since it is much easier to just ge a compressor and pressurise air, I think its only the Yanks that actually use HP nitrogen. A lot of Yanks also say Nitro when they actualkly mean high pressure air anyway.
